HC Deb 16 December 1943 vol 395 cc1718-9W
Mr. J. J. Davidson

asked the Parliamentary Secretary to the Ministry of Works what steps he has taken to obtain plant that can be utilised for the production of outcrop coal?

Mr. Hicks

All large excavating machinery scheduled to be manufactured in this country is being allocated, so far as possible, to opencast coal production. In addition arrangements have been made recently with the United States Government for the supply of a large quantity of plant, which it is hoped will be available for operation next summer.
